Fiorentina chief Sandro Mencucci has heaped praise on coach Vincenzo Montella for this season's progress.
The Viola now sit in fourth place on the Serie A table.
"It's a good time for us, objectively being fourth is wonderful because it changes the whole team. This position is certainly nice to be in, but we must keep our feet on the ground," Mencucci said.
"The director of this has been [Vincenzo] Montella, also Prade and Masia, but Montella is the true director, he is really good, he is very well prepared as are his staff, I hope he can stay here with us to win something.
"Can we get to Europe? When you are fourth then yes, but there are so many games to go and many competitive teams like Milan behind us, who occupy positions they are not meant to be in, also Roma.
"Do we need a striker? I disagree. If we are fourth then that means the team is doing well."
